Takara has revealed the latest Masterpiece trainbot, Yukikaze. The MSRP is the same as Shouki, at 19,800 yen but that includes taxes and we all know by now that non exclusives are sold at a different price by Japanese retailers like Amazon Japan or AmiAmi which has him for 4000 yen less. We will be getting preorders for this throughout the week from our sponsors and other retailers so keep an eye out for the specific retailer you have chosen to buy these trainbots from.
It is fun to see that while Yukikaze turns into a leg, this is the release Takara chose to also add the combiner head with. So this below you will see our first look at Raiden's head.

Problem is, while they all have the same scale, namely H0, the gauges are different between the 6. The Shinkansen bots Shouki and Getsuei use normal gauge, while the rest use narrow gauge; that's reflected in the track they come with. Gotta respect that level of detail.
As for size, the standard Shinkalion Z bots are roughly two heads taller than ER Optimus Prime,and Shouki's measurements should be a few pages back and I looked up Shouki's height: 180mm or 7.2 inches. Forget about scaling train modes as they're made for Tomy's Plarail line and thus have SD proportions.
